BQ25672EVM: BQ25672

Part Number: BQ25672EVM

1.I have set up a single battery on the development board, and the current battery voltage is 3.8V.

The default charging current should be 2A.

But the actual test charging current is only 1A.

Could you please help me check where it is and do I need to set it up?

2.

could you please ask if the maximum system voltage after fully charging the battery is 4.55. The actual VSYS after charging is 4.93V:

  • Hi Kevin,

    Regarding 1, yes.  The datasheet has an error.  The default charge current is 1A.

    Regarding 2, the datasheet spec shown above is with pulse frequency mode (PFM) disabled.  The charger has PFM enabled by default.  With PFM enabled, the SYS voltage is higher.  The host can write to the I2C register to disabled PFM.
